Bioplastics derived from corn that are biodegradable and cheaper than conventional materials.
Biodegradable bioplastics derived from plants = plastics that return to the soil. Since they are made from plant-based materials, they can offset greenhouse gas emissions during combustion (carbon neutral).
As a bio-based and biodegradable resin material, it is developed and patented by a Hong Kong capital company. It has a production capacity of 10,000 tons per year and a material development system located in Zhuhai, Guangdong Province, China, with a track record of 10 years since production began. The plants used as raw materials are non-GMO, ultra-high molecular weight, and have a low MFR, making them safe for applications that come into direct contact with food due to the absence of harmful additives. The bio-based content certified by the U.S. certification body BETA is up to 52%. It is 100% biodegradable and is currently applying for the European standard "EN13432." Biodegradable sheet for thermoforming VS-60-1-B is over 70% biodegradable and complies with China's recommended national standard "GB/T 20197-2006." The plants used as raw materials are non-GMO, and the bio-based content certified by the U.S. certification body BETA is up to 81%. It is safe for applications that come into direct contact with food (RoHS, REACH testing completed). High-quality molding can be achieved with standard plastic processing equipment.
basic information
Biodegradable sheet for thermoforming VS-60-1-B Biodegradable material for injection molding VS-60-2 Biodegradable foam material VS-90 Biodegradable material for injection molding VS-90-2-A Biodegradable material for blow molding film VS-90-2-A2 Biodegradable material for extrusion molding VS-90-2-A3 Biodegradable material for hot press molding VS-90-2-C Specific gravity (density): 1.2 - 1.4 (g/cm3) MFR: less than 5 (g/10 min) Melting point: 150 ºC Hardness: 70 - 80 HRR Thermal decomposition temperature: 250 ºC
Price information
The price varies depending on the quantity, but as a guideline, it is around 500 to 600 yen per kilogram.
